The population of the parish was 5,250 in the 2001 census, increasing to 5,472 at the 2011 census. Overall, in England, there has been an increase of 20.1% in people aged 65 years and over, an increase of 3.6% in people aged 15 to 64 years, and an increase of 5.0% in children aged under 15 years.
